GETTYSBURG, Pa. - Dan Rivera, the paranormal investigator who suddenly died in Gettysburg earlier this year while on tour with the infamous Annabelle doll, died of natural causes.

The backstory:

Rivera was found dead in a Gettysburg hotel room on July 13.

Rivera was part of the New England Society for Psychic Research (NESPR), which owns the doll. The group was leading the Raggedy Anne doll on a tour across the U.S. when Rivera died.

What we know:

On Thursday, Adams County Coroner Francis Dutrow confirmed that Rivera's death was caused by a cardiac event.
